Montgomery Announces New Recycling Drop-Off Locations
The City of Montgomery is pleased to announce the newest recycling drop-off locations. The recycling containers were purchased with money from the Energy Stimulus Grant.
City Owned (Serviced by Wesson Recycling)
œ Fresh Anointing House of Worship – 4870 Woodley Road – All Products
œ Messiah Lutheran Church ELCA – 6670 Vaughn Road – Plastics and Metals
œ Aldersgate United Methodist Church – 6610 Vaughn Road – All Products
œ Whitfield Memorial United Methodist Church – 2673 Fisk Road – Paper and Cardboard
œ Brewbaker Junior High School – 4425 Brewbaker Drive – All Products
œ Unitarian Universalist Fellowship – 2810 Atlanta Highway – Paper & Cardboard

ALABAMA FREE LEGAL CLINIC
Members of the Montgomery County Bar Association's Volunteer Lawyers Program, working with the MontgomeryCommunity Action Agency, are conducting walk-in legal clinics from 3-6 PM the 1st Tuesday of each month at the Head Start Educational Building, 1100 Adams St, Montgomery. EASTDALE MALL TEEN TEAM’S BACK TO SCHOOL FASHION SHOW SATURDAY JULY 31
Montgomery, Ala. – The Eastdale Mall Teen Team’s Back to School Fashion Show will take place Saturday, July 31 at 1 p.m. The annual show features the latest fashion trends just in time for the new school year.
“The Eastdale Mall Teen Team’s Back to School Fashion Show is definitely a must-see event,” said Melissa George Bowman, Eastdale Mall Marketing Director. “It is a fun and energetic show the whole family can enjoy.”
The Eastdale Mall Teen Team will perform entertaining dance routines as they model the hottest looks for this season provided by Eastdale Mall retailers. In addition to the Teen Team, local children also perform in the show.
The 2010-2011 Eastdale Mall Teen Team is a select group of high school juniors and seniors representing 17 different schools in the River Region. They are committed to serving their community, promoting fun and fashion, and providing positive leadership for young people in the River Region. Teen Team members participate in many exciting events, including modeling in fashion shows, helping with promotional events and participating in community service projects.
